Background Context

Belgium staged a sensational comeback in the FIFA World Cup 2026, overcoming a two-goal deficit against Senegal to win 3-2 after extra time. Substitute Romelu Lukaku sparked the revival, with Youri Tielemans netting twice, including a historic penalty in the dying moments of extra time. This remarkable victory propels the Red Devils into the Round of 16, marking an unforgettable fightback.
